Nominations open for Region 8 member of HSA board of directors

Nominations are now open for election of a regional director from HSA Region 8, which includes members in the Interior of the province. This is an excellent opportunity for members to contribute to the leadership of the union and to represent the interest of other members. 

To be eligible, candidates must have been a member of HSA for at least one year immediately prior to election, and be nominated in writing by two members in the region the nominee seeks to represent.

Responsible for the overall governance of the union, the Board of Directors meets at least quarterly in person at the union office in New Westminster, and directors take an active leadership role in representing the union.
In addition, board members chair the union’s committees – Occupational Health and Safety, Education, Community and Social Action, Political Action, and Women’s – which meet at least two times a year. They also chair the annual regional meetings, and may serve as HSA representatives to events and external meetings. Board members are expected to report to members in their region regularly.

While the union provides wage replacement at board members’ regular rate of pay for shifts missed due to participation in board meetings, as well as associated travel, accommodation, and dependent care costs, board members also devote considerable volunteer time to the position to allow for material review, responding to emails, and periodic evening meetings held by conference call.

This is a second call for nominations, as there were no candidates nominated by the February deadline. The position will be vacant on adjournment of the April 27-28, 2018 HSA annual convention.
